Laravel提供了强大的调试工具,如Monolog、Telescope和Debugbar,帮助开发者快速识别和修复错误。Sentry在生产环境中提供实时监控和错误捕获,确保开发者及时了解应用状态。
Laravel的日志系统基于Monolog,支持多种日志级别和渠道。开发者可通过简单配置记录信息、错误和调试数据,便于排查问题。最佳实践包括使用合适的日志级别、添加上下文信息和配置日志轮换。
PSR-3定义了PHP日志库的通用接口,确保不同实现之间的互操作性,规定了八个日志级别,并提供log()方法和上下文数组以支持动态记录消息。Monolog是最流行的PSR-3兼容库,Laravel等框架也支持该标准。
文章介绍了通过IP地址进行信息收集和端口扫描的方法,使用nmap和masscan工具发现开放端口,并利用特定漏洞进行权限提升。最后强调了技术信息的免责声明和适用性声明。
在开发 Drupal CMS 网站时,我们发现 Drupal 默认的日志记录在 watchdog 数据表中,为了把日志记录在文件、控制台输出,可以使用 monolog 模块。这个模块提供的文档较少,在此记录一下遇到的问题。 TOC 启用模块报错 The service “monolog.handler.rotating_file” has a dependency on a...
完成下面两步后,将自动完成登录并继续当前操作。